Everything You Need to Know About the IELTS Exam Certificate

The International English Language Testing System (IELTS) is the world's most popular English‑language proficiency test for migration, college, and expert registration. After taking the exam, prospects receive an IELTS Test Report Form (TRF)-- typically described as the IELTS certificate-- which functions as official proof of their English language capability. This article provides a comprehensive overview of the IELTS certificate, including its format, validity, verification, and useful ideas for using it effectively.


What Is the IELTS Certificate?

The IELTS certificate is formally called the Test Report Form (TRF). It is a one‑page file issued by the British Council, IDP: IELTS Australia, or Cambridge Assessment English (the three co‑owners of IELTS). The TRF includes:

  • Candidate information (complete name, date of birth, citizenship, ID number)
  • Test date and test type (Academic or General Training)
  •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king band ratings
  • Total Band Score (the average of the four element ratings)
  • An unique TRF number for confirmation

Unlike some other language tests, IELTS does not concern a separate "pass/fail" certificate; the band score itself is the official record.


Comprehending Band Scores

IELTS utilizes a 9‑band scoring system that varies from "Non‑User" (Band 1) to "Expert User" (Band 9). Each part (Listening, Reading, Writing, Speaking) gets a band rating, and the Overall Band Score is the arithmetic mean of the 4 components, rounded to the closest entire or half band.
